JUSTICE AMARESH KUMAR LAL ORAL ORDER 05-08-2015 Heard the learned counsel for the petitioner and the learned A.P.P. for the State.

The petitioner seeks bail in a case registered for the offence punishable under Sections 354A, 363, 376, 379, 420, 120B, 504 of the Indian Penal Code and Section 3 of POCSO Act. The allegation is that on 23.09.2014, 17 years old daughter of the informant was ravished by the accused Mohammad. Subsequently, it was decided in the Panchayati that Mohammad would marry with the victim, but thereafter, Mohammad left the State and offered Rs.1 lac. It is alleged that the petitioner along with Md. Ali Hasan on 09.11.2014 tried to outrage the modesty of the daughter of the informant and took away her ornaments.

It is submitted by learned counsel for the petitioner that for the occurrence of 23.09.2014 and 9.11.2014, a complaint case

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.27731 of 2015 (2) dt.05-08-2015 2/2 was lodged on 17.11.2014 and on that basis, the FIR was lodged on 7.12.2014 and the investigation has already concluded. In similar facts and circumstances, the co-accused Md. Ali Hasan has been granted bail vide Cr. Misc. No.27159/2015. Considering the facts and circumstances of the case, let the above-named petitioner be released on bail on furnishing bail bond of Rs.10,000/- with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of learned 1st Additional Sessions Judge-cumSpecial Judge, Saharsa in POCSO Case No.29/2014 arising out of Salkhua P.S. Case No.252/2014 with the following conditions : 1.

One of the bailors will be the close relative of the petitioner.

2.

The petitioner will not indulge in similar or in any other offence.

3.

The petitioner will be well represented in the court.

4.

In case of absence for two consecutive dates or in violation of the terms of the bail, his bail bond will be liable to be cancelled by the court concerned.
